A key principle of Japanese living room layout is minimalism—using clean lines, uncluttered surfaces, and a neutral palette to enhance tranquility. Incorporate multi-functional furniture like tatami-mat seating or sliding storage to maintain openness while serving practical needs. Natural materials such as wood, bamboo, and paper lanterns reinforce harmony with nature and timeless aesthetics.

Maximizing natural light through large shoji screens or floor-to-ceiling windows creates warmth and depth in Japanese living rooms. Arrange furniture to encourage smooth, uninterrupted movement—position seating to face focal points like a tokonoma (display alcove) or a serene indoor garden. This intentional flow enhances both functionality and the meditative atmosphere central to Japanese design.

Integrate classic Japanese touches such as a low raised platform, a hanging scroll (kakejiku), or a bamboo screen to infuse cultural authenticity. These elements blend seamlessly with modern comfort, creating a balanced space that honors heritage while supporting contemporary living—perfect for both relaxation and mindful gatherings.
